KATHMANDU: Chhabilal Rijal, who served as Chief District Officer (CDO) of Kathmandu during last September’s deadly protests, has been arrested.
Rameshwar Karki, spokesperson for the Kathmandu Valley Crime Investigation Office, told Himal Press over the phone that Rijal was apprehended from his residence this morning.
“We arrested Rijal on Tuesday morning. The investigation will now move forward,” Karki said.
A total of 76 people died in different parts of the country, while arson and vandalism on public and private property resulted in damages worth billions of rupees.
A high-level commission formed to probe the incidents of September 8 and 9 had recommended action against Rijal. He was arrested for investigation based on the commission’s report.
Earlier, police arrested then-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li and then-Home Minister Ramesh Lekhak based on the commission’s report.
